Traian Nedelea is a Technical Lead based in Austin with 14 years of experience building and scaling backend systems, CI platforms, and automation for enterprise software. He blends hands-on engineering (from low-level networking and tooling to Java/Prolog-based reasoning engines) with product-minded project leadership, having led teams and sprint planning at IPsoft and Indeed. Notable wins include dramatically reducing CI deployment times, raising test coverage across modules to ~80%, and guiding Indeed’s GitLab CI migration. He contributes to open-source tooling—improving the pyfa EVE Online fitting tool’s backend—and favors pragmatic refactors that reduce cognitive complexity. A private pilot outside of work, he brings the same discipline for safety, documentation, and process to software delivery and architecture.

pyfa-org/Pyfa

Oct 2018 - Oct 2018

Python fitting assistant, cross-platform fitting tool for EVE Online
Role in this project:
userBack-end Developer
Contributions:6 commits, 1 PR, 6 comments in 1 day
Contributions summary:Traian primarily focused on improving the `pyfa` fitting tool's backend functionality. Their contributions included fixing code style issues flagged by `flake8`, refactoring code for improved maintainability (reducing cognitive complexity in the bitmap loader), and implementing enhancements related to drone variations. Additionally, the user made code changes in the `efs.py` file, and also integrated changes related to the drone and fighter implementations. These actions indicate a focus on improving existing functionalities and potentially adding new features to the EVE Online fitting tool.
